My Personal Beliefs
As an art therapist I provide the opportunity to use visual metaphor as a form of deeper expression when words are often harder to come by. No background in art or identification with being “artistic” is needed. The process is more about finding your own meaning or discovering how the use of art materials may provide emotional regulation.


Whether through art therapy or other modalities I may offer, it is my aspiration to encourage clients of all ages to explore their identities, patterns, & relationships. My Approach
To aid my clients I practice the following theoretical orientations/approaches; Humanistic Client-Centered Therapy, Transpersonal Art Therapy, Cognitive Behavioral Therapy, Mindfulness, aspects of Internal Family Systems, Acceptance Commitment Therapy, Cognitive Processing Therapy for trauma, Attachment Theory, a Critical Consciousness Social Justice approach, and elements of Somatic Therapy.
